引言
在当今数字化时代,企业间的安全协作框架变得尤为重要。这些框架不仅涉及到数据传输的安全性,还包括了业务流程的合规性。本文将深入探讨企业安全协作框架中的协议秘密,并分析其中潜在的风险以及相应的应对策略。
一、企业安全协作框架概述
1.1 框架定义
企业安全协作框架是指企业之间为了实现资源共享、业务协同而建立的一套安全协议和规范。它旨在确保数据在传输过程中的安全性和完整性,同时保护企业的商业秘密。
1.2 框架组成
企业安全协作框架通常包括以下几个方面:
- 安全协议:如SSL/TLS、IPsec等,用于加密数据传输。
- 认证机制:如OAuth、SAML等,用于验证用户身份。
- 访问控制:确保只有授权用户才能访问特定资源。
- 审计与监控:记录和监控安全事件,以便及时发现和处理安全威胁。
二、协议背后的秘密
2.1 加密算法
加密算法是安全协议的核心,它决定了数据传输的安全性。常见的加密算法包括:
- 对称加密:如AES、DES,使用相同的密钥进行加密和解密。
- 非对称加密:如RSA、ECC,使用一对密钥进行加密和解密。
2.2 密钥管理
密钥管理是确保加密算法有效性的关键。企业需要建立完善的密钥管理系统,包括密钥生成、存储、分发、轮换和销毁等环节。
2.3 安全认证
安全认证机制确保了只有合法用户才能访问系统。常见的认证机制包括:
- 用户名/密码认证:简单但易受攻击。
- 双因素认证:结合用户名/密码和动态令牌等,提高安全性。
三、风险应对策略
3.1 针对加密算法的风险
- 算法选择:选择经过充分验证的加密算法,避免使用已知的漏洞算法。
- 算法更新:定期更新加密算法,以应对新的安全威胁。
3.2 针对密钥管理的风险
- 密钥保护:确保密钥存储在安全的环境中,如硬件安全模块(HSM)。
- 密钥轮换:定期更换密钥,降低密钥泄露的风险。
3.3 针对安全认证的风险
- 认证机制优化:采用多因素认证,提高认证的安全性。
- 用户教育:加强对用户的安全意识教育,避免密码泄露等风险。
四、案例分析
以下是一个企业安全协作框架的案例分析:
4.1 案例背景
某企业需要与其他企业进行数据交换,为了确保数据安全,企业选择了基于SSL/TLS的安全协议,并采用了OAuth进行用户认证。
4.2 风险评估
- 加密算法风险:SSL/TLS算法已较为成熟,但存在被破解的风险。
- 密钥管理风险:密钥存储在云服务器上,存在被攻击的风险。
- 认证机制风险:OAuth认证存在被中间人攻击的风险。
4.3 应对措施
- 加密算法:采用最新的TLS 1.3版本,并定期更新算法。
- 密钥管理:将密钥存储在HSM中,并定期更换密钥。
- 认证机制:采用双因素认证,并加强用户教育。
五、结论
企业安全协作框架是企业间数据交换和安全协作的重要保障。了解协议背后的秘密和风险,并采取相应的应对策略,对于确保企业数据安全具有重要意义。
